Understanding First Aid: What Is It?
First aid describes the prompt care given to someone experiencing a clinical emergency situation. This might be anything from carrying out CPR (cardiopulmonary resuscitation) to treating minor cuts and swellings. The objective of first aid is not only to stabilize the individual's problem till professional clinical help gets here but also to stop more harm.

DRSABCD: The Vital Structure for Responding
One of one of the most recognized frameworks for giving first aid is DRSABCD. Each letter represents a crucial action in responding effectively.
D - Danger
Before assisting any person, check your surroundings for any type of potential risks that can also place you at risk.
R - Response
Check if the person is responsive by delicately shaking their shoulders and asking if they're okay.
S - Send out for Help
If the person is unresponsive or needs immediate aid, call emergency situation solutions immediately.
A - Airway
Ensure that the person's air passage is clear. If needed, place them correctly or carry out rescue breaths if educated to do so.

B - Breathing
Check if they are taking a breath usually. Otherwise, start CPR immediately.

C - Circulation
Look for indicators of circulation such as activity or coughing. If lacking, proceed with CPR up until aid arrives.
D - Defibrillation
If available, utilize an AED (Automated External Defibrillator) as soon as possible if they continue to be unresponsive after CPR.
CPR: A Lifesaving Skill
CPR-- or Cardiopulmonary Resuscitation-- is just one of one of the most essential abilities discovered in any type of first aid course. It's created to maintain blood flow and oxygenation until innovative healthcare can be provided.
The Steps of CPR
Check responsiveness by tapping on their shoulder. Call emergency services while assessing breathing. Begin chest compressions at a rate of 100-120 per minute. After every 30 compressions, give 2 rescue breaths if trained. Continue until expert help gets here or you notice indicators of life.Common Myths About CPR
Many false impressions surround CPR; right here are some clarifications:
- You can not injure someone via chest compressions; it's much better than doing nothing. Rescue breaths aren't always essential; hands-only CPR can be efficient in specific situations.

How Lengthy Does a First Aid Certificate Last?
Typically, a first aid certificate continues to be legitimate for 3 years; however, refresher courses might be recommended much more regularly based on work environment policies or personal preference.

First Help Equipment Essentials
Having appropriate devices enhances your capacity to react successfully throughout emergency situations. Below's an overview:
|Tools|Function|| -------------------|-------------------------------------------|| Adhesive Bandages|For minor cuts and abrasions|| Antiseptic Wipes|To clean wounds before dressing|| Gauze Pads|For larger injuries calling for absorption|| Non reusable Handwear covers|To safeguard both responder and individual|| Scissors|Useful for reducing clothes or plasters|

Manual Handling Strategies in First Aid
When taking care of injuries needing patient transportation or activity assistance, hand-operated handling methods come to be essential components in reducing further injury threats-- both your own and theirs!
Safe Lifting Techniques
To lift Helpful site securely:
Bend at your knees-- not your back. Keep your back straight while raising making use of leg strength. Avoid twisting throughout lifts; rearrange feet instead.These techniques minimize injury risks for both responders and individuals alike!
